The atmosphere of this meal was not a very pleasant one, mainly because the conditions were not negotiated.

After a while, when Pei Huang came back, the four people at the table continued to toast each other with smiles on their faces, but they no longer talked about business.

After all, this young man Pei Huang failed to catch the eyes of these people.

If it was his father, Minister Pei Qi, who came, they might have been able to talk to him and discuss serious matters. However, Pei Huang was young and had no capital, so these military governors naturally did not take him seriously.

After the banquet, Prime Minister Cui got up and left. General Wei ordered his men to arrange accommodation for him and Pei Huang, and took them downstairs to rest.

When General Li and General Xiao were about to leave, Wei Quanzhong gave them a look. The two generals understood and stayed tacitly.

Soon, the three generals sat down again. Wei Quanzhong offered a glass of wine to the other two governors and said slowly, "You two, after this turmoil, the local territories are taken by those who are capable. There is no need for the court to give them."

General Li Tong narrowed his eyes, put down the wine glass in his hand, and said, "Prime Minister Cui has just said it very bluntly. The court has nothing to give."

Wei Quanzhong smiled and said, "The most important thing for the court is status."

Xiao Xian drank a glass of wine and said calmly: "According to Prime Minister Cui, he has already given the proper status."

The Recruiting and Observing Envoys of Hedong and Hebei Provinces were actually the titles given to the commanders of these two provinces.

Therefore, the two generals nodded in agreement. For them, this was enough.

With their current abilities, they can take over the paths they are in and dominate a region and establish their own foundation.

Wei Quanzhong shook his head and said, "General Xiao, you must have read more books than me. You should know that since ancient times, those who have achieved great success and frightened their masters will never have a good end."

"Once the three of us withdraw from Guanzhong, the imperial court will still be the imperial court. The imperial court can give us territory and status today, and tomorrow when the imperial court becomes strong again, we can take it all back."

"When the men of Guanzhong truly become soldiers, few can rival them."

Wei Quanzhong lowered his head to drink and said slowly: "By that time, will the three of us still be heroes?"

"It can only be a powerful official with ulterior motives. Once the imperial army arrives, my whole family will have a hard time surviving."

General Wei put down his wine glass and continued, "The three of us are all over fifty years old. It is basically a foregone conclusion that we will be rich and prosperous in this life, but we must always think about future generations. We can't let our future generations fall into an irretrievable situation because of our short-sightedness."

Wei Quanzhong's words were extremely inflammatory.

Human nature cannot withstand scrutiny. Although the current imperial court is weak and unable to control areas outside Guanzhong, it will certainly reward them generously. In the future, it may not be a big problem to confer the title of duke or even prince on them.

But what about the future?
It will be difficult for their generation to rise up, but will they be able to make a comeback in the future?
It is foreseeable that as long as the imperial court can regain its strength, the three families will most likely face revenge from the imperial court, and by then, they will have no chance to lose their own foundation.

I’m afraid…the lives of the entire family are in danger of being saved.

Even General Li Tong, who was loyal to the imperial court, was now frowning and drinking without saying a word.

Xiao Xian looked at Wei Quanzhong and said slowly, "Brother Wei, what do you want to do?"

"It's very simple."

General Wei narrowed his eyes slightly and said, "First, disperse the imperial guards."

"Within one or two years, our people will serve as the imperial guards, and in the future we will also reorganize the imperial guards."

Li Tong frowned: "What's the reason?"

"Isn't the reason simple?"

Wei Quanzhong said with a smile: "The imperial guards are now so weak and have been driven out of Guanzhong by those peasant rebels. This is a fact that everyone has seen. As military officers of the imperial court, shouldn't we help the court and retrain the imperial guards?"

Xiao Xian clapped his hands and looked at Wei Quanzhong: "General Wei, I'm afraid you have already thought of this excuse, right?"

"Then?"

Wei Quanzhong reached out and poured wine for the other two, then said with a smile: "If we withdraw from Guanzhong, our status will return to the hands of the court. The court can give the two generals the eastern and northern parts of Hedong and Hebei. If we want to take them back in the future, it will only take a piece of paper and will not be a big deal."

"The status must be in our hands. This way, whether we are competing with others for territory or seeking legitimacy in the future, it will be much easier. That's my idea."

"The three of us will serve in the court for a period of time."

Wei Quanzhong said slowly, "We will each station troops in the imperial guards, and at the same time station some troops in the city, and then control the patrol and garrison of the capital and the imperial city, and even the public security in the city."

"We can each serve as officials in the court for one or two years. When the situation stabilizes, we can continue to stay in the capital, or let our sons and nephews come to replace us, and we can return to our respective vassal states."

"In this way, the status of the court will be in the hands of the three of us."

Upon hearing this, General Xiao lowered his head and took a sip of wine, his eyes eager.

General Li was the oldest and saw the most clearly. He looked at the wine glass in front of him, shook his head slightly and said, "If we really do this, even if we succeed, I'm afraid that in the end, it will be our three families that will be the ones fighting each other to the point of bloodshed and becoming irreconcilable."

"Not really."

Wei Quanzhong smiled and said, "There are more than just three vassal states in the world. There are many military governors outside. We should unite as one and wait until we can destroy other forces in the world..."

"It's not too late to decide who's better."

General Wei paused and continued, "When that day comes, if we can no longer cooperate, the worst that can happen is that the world will be divided into three parts."

"Anyway, you two."

He looked at the other two and whispered.

"We have not withdrawn from Guanzhong so far. In the eyes of the court and your majesty, we are already disloyal and unfilial ministers. You two can see this clearly. The greater the reward now, the deeper the hatred in the future." "We must never let the court escape from our control again, if such a day really comes."

General Wei lowered his eyebrows and said, "Unless Wu Zhou no longer exists."

After hearing the last sentence, the other two generals were shocked.

Especially Li Tong, he couldn't help but look up at Wei Quanzhong.

"Why is this so?"

“It has come to this.”

General Wei looked at Li Tong and said with a smile: "If you can't bear it, you can lead your troops to withdraw from Guanzhong now. Then the Wu family will not hold it against you. As for the future, it depends on your own methods."

Li Tong closed his eyes, frowned and remained silent.

Wei Quanzhong raised his head and drank the wine in the cup, his voice hoarse: "Brother Li, the situation has changed after more than 200 years, and it is time!"

"It's not that we are disloyal, but Wu Zhou is too weak!"

Hearing this, Xiao Xian also looked at Wei Quanzhong, shook his head and smiled bitterly, "If those scholars heard what you said, they would definitely scold you to death."

"I'm not afraid."

General Wei laughed and said, "How well can those scholars withstand my sword strikes?"

General Xiao stood up, put his hands behind his back, and remained silent.

Li Tong also stopped talking.

Obviously, these two generals have tacitly agreed with Wei Quanzhong's statement.

Li Tong whispered, "If we cannot reach an agreement with Prime Minister Cui at this time, I am afraid the emperor will not be willing to come back."

General Wei didn't care at all.

"Either we go to Xichuan to bring the emperor back, or...we can just find another royal family member. There is not much in this world."

“People with the surname Wu are everywhere.”

Xiao Xian and Li Tong were both frightened when they heard this.

Even though they were military governors, due to two hundred years of inertia in thinking, it would be difficult for them to accept such "treasonous" words.

However, the two still did not object.

Then, General Wei raised his cup and said with a smile: "Come, come, drink this cup to the full."

The three generals clinked their glasses.

It seemed that in just one sip, the entire Great Zhou had fallen into their pockets.

In a blink of an eye, it was March of the second year of Zhaoding.

Li Yun led 500 men and rode along Luzhou, making a big circle around the nearby prefectures and counties. Along the way, he was intercepted by the Pinglu Army and almost fought with them.

But in the end, the fight didn't break out.

Li Yun's trip was almost equivalent to a border patrol. The journey lasted for more than half a month and attracted at least nearly a thousand Pinglu troops who followed and stalked along the way.

Although the war did not break out, the Pinglu Army still mobilized a large number of troops for this.

In this way, Li Yun’s goal has actually been achieved.

He couldn't let General Zhou gain too much control over the territory in the north.

After returning to Luzhou City, Li Yun and Su Sheng went all the way back to the governor's mansion.

"Brother Su, take a few days' rest and then go back to Qiantang County. I will stay in Luzhou for a while."

Li Yun smiled and said, "Chen Da, it will be here in the next few days."

Su Sheng said yes, then looked at Li Yun and said with a smile: "If Erlang draws a map of the area around Luzhou, remember to have someone draw a copy for me."

During this half month, in addition to disrupting the Pinglu Army, Li Yun also brought some people who could draw maps and followed them all the way, hoping to draw a detailed map.

Li Yun smiled and nodded: "Sure."

Just as he was about to continue speaking, Zhou Bi walked in from outside and said with his head lowered, "Envoy, someone is in Luzhou and has been waiting for you for two or three days."

"wait for me?"

Zhou Bi nodded and said, "He said he was an old friend of yours."

Li Yun was a little surprised. He stood up and turned to look at Su Sheng.

"Brother Su, please sit down for a moment. I'm going to go out..."

"Look who's waiting for me."
